Demand sensing and realtime market data integration are advanced strategies used to enhance demand forecasting accuracy and responsiveness. These approaches leverage modern technology to provide more precise and timely insights into market conditions and consumer behavior.
Demand Sensing
Demand sensing is the practice of using near realtime data to detect and respond to shortterm changes in demand. It helps organizations react swiftly to shifts in consumer behavior, supply disruptions, and market trends.
Key Components
1. RealTime Data Collection
– POS Data: Collect pointofsale data from retail environments to monitor actual sales and identify demand patterns.
– Social Media: Analyze social media activity to gauge consumer sentiment and emerging trends.
2. Advanced Analytics
– Predictive Analytics: Use statistical models and machine learning algorithms to predict shortterm demand based on recent data.
– Pattern Recognition: Identify patterns and anomalies in data that may indicate sudden changes in demand.
3. Integration with Forecasting
– Hybrid Models: Combine demand sensing with traditional forecasting models to improve accuracy and responsiveness.
– Feedback Loops: Continuously integrate demand sensing insights into forecasting processes to refine predictions.
4. Response Mechanisms
– Inventory Adjustments: Adjust inventory levels and distribution plans based on realtime demand signals.
– Supply Chain Coordination: Coordinate with suppliers and logistics partners to address sudden changes in demand.
Benefits
– Improved Responsiveness: Quickly adapt to changes in demand, reducing stockouts and excess inventory.
– Enhanced Accuracy: Increase forecast accuracy by incorporating realtime data and adjusting for recent trends.
– Better Customer Satisfaction: Meet customer demand more effectively by aligning inventory and supply chain operations with current market conditions.
Tools and Technologies
– Demand Sensing Platforms: Solutions like SAP Integrated Business Planning (IBP) and Oracle Demand Management Cloud offer advanced demand sensing capabilities.
– Data Analytics Tools: Platforms such as Google Cloud BigQuery and Microsoft Azure Synapse Analytics provide realtime data processing and analytics.
RealTime Market Data Integration
Realtime market data integration involves collecting and analyzing uptodate market information to make informed business decisions and adapt strategies dynamically.
Key Components
1. Data Sources
– Market Data Feeds: Integrate data from market data providers for information on pricing, market trends, and competitor activity.
– Economic Indicators: Monitor economic indicators such as inflation rates, unemployment rates, and consumer spending patterns.
2. Data Integration
– APIs: Use APIs to connect with external data sources and integrate realtime market data into internal systems.
– Data Warehousing: Store and manage integrated market data in centralized data warehouses or cloud platforms.
3. RealTime Analytics
– Dashboarding: Use realtime dashboards to visualize market data and track key metrics.
– Alert Systems: Set up alerts for significant changes or anomalies in market data that require immediate attention.
4. Decision Support
– Strategic Planning: Use realtime market data to inform strategic decisions, such as pricing strategies, market entry, and product development.
– Operational Adjustments: Adjust operations and supply chain strategies based on current market conditions and consumer behavior.
Benefits
– Timely Insights: Gain immediate insights into market conditions and consumer behavior, allowing for quicker decisionmaking.
– Competitive Advantage: Stay ahead of competitors by reacting swiftly to market changes and trends.
– Risk Management: Identify and mitigate risks associated with market fluctuations and economic changes.
Tools and Technologies
– Market Data Platforms: Services like Bloomberg Terminal and Thomson Reuters Eikon provide realtime market data and analytics.
– Integration Tools: Tools like MuleSoft and Apache Kafka facilitate realtime data integration and processing.
– Analytics Platforms: Google Data Studio and Tableau offer realtime analytics and visualization capabilities.
Implementing Demand Sensing and RealTime Market Data Integration
1. Define Objectives: Clearly outline what you want to achieve with demand sensing and realtime market data integration.
2. Select Tools: Choose the appropriate tools and technologies that fit your needs and integrate them into your existing systems.
3. Integrate Data Sources: Ensure seamless integration of data sources and platforms to provide a unified view of market conditions and demand signals.
4. Develop Processes: Establish processes for analyzing data, generating insights, and making adjustments based on realtime information.
5. Monitor and Adjust: Continuously monitor the effectiveness of your demand sensing and market data integration strategies, and make adjustments as needed.
By leveraging demand sensing and realtime market data integration, organizations can enhance their ability to respond to market changes, improve forecast accuracy, and optimize their supply chain and operational strategies.
